## Artifact Signing — SDK Parity Notes (Weekly Sync)

Kestrel SDK for Android reached parity with the Swift client this sprint: offline queueing, batched telemetry, and retry semantics now match. Both SDKs ship as signed artifacts from the same pipeline. Remaining gap: background sync throttling, targeted next sprint. Verify both release bundles before tagging. Both artifacts validate against the shared signing key below.

signing key of kawig-fafog = bky19_6Fypv1qws7J8qJtaYjX

Runbook: Kiosko watchdog account recovery. If the watchdog locks the kiosk admin account after three failed restarts, do not reimage. Open the service panel, hold RESET five seconds, wait for amber LED. Log in as kiosk-recover. Confirm the watchdog version matches the Deckard 3.2 baseline before reenabling auto-restart. The recovery account prompts for a passphrase at first login; it appears directly below this line.

strongbox words: druvan-lamys-eliius-jorax-istox-soreth-ulays-gilix-ralix-oliiel-norwyn-casvan-praius

Meeting notes (excerpt) — Tuesday ops catch-up

Present: office team. Item 3: the original score sheets from the Dunmarsh Regional Chess Final need to go to the Larkfield Federation office for ratification. Agreed they travel in the tamper-evident envelope, double-bagged, with a signed inventory sheet on top. Petra will book Hollowane Dispatch for Thursday morning; the office manager to hold the envelope in the safe until collection. The confidential hand-over instruction for the courier is recorded directly below.

dispatch memo: the holius casvan courier leaves the ralir kasion rusdor oliion fraeth lammir julox belys ledger at gate 3561 under passcode 522203

Action item (PM-2031): During the Lanternfield outage review, we found that snapshot tests for the Drayton UI kit had silently stopped asserting on theme tokens after the renderer upgrade. Future maintainers should regenerate snapshots only after confirming the theme fixture loads, and should treat bulk snapshot updates in a single commit as a review red flag. The full checklist, including how to diff rendered trees, lives on the internal page below.

wiki page, kahog-hahig: https://vault.zemvargrid.internal/display/deploy/repo/settings/merge_requests/job/settings/6f3b933774dbc5320a4daa18